Located in Chicago’s beloved Lakeview neighborhood, Maison Marcel is a perfect oasis in the middle of windy city offering an authentic French bakery experience. Presenting a combination of sweet and savory breakfast, brunch, and lunch items, all our dishes are made from the freshest ingredients sourced locally. We are proud to bring our French essence to Chicago and always make sure to stay in tune with the latest food-gramable trends. From our freshly baked Signature artisanal pastries, created by our Maitre Boulanger from France, to seasonal Pistachio and Beet Lattes and our daily Special items, we make sure to have a surprise for you every time you visit.

Quaint cafe offering organic French-American fare & house-baked breads with coffee & juice drinks.

I had some time before a doctor’s appointment and went to Masion Marcel (I had to look it up it roughly translated to Marcel House). I got a coffee and the Cheesecake. I choose a table with a couch on one side; it was comfortable and supportive. The decor is shabby chic. I returned with my husband next week and had a meal. This time we sat at the fireplace, and it looks quaint, but the hearth really made it difficult to sit back. Our server was great and helped me with the pronunciation. I had the Croque Madame (I saw the Croque Monsieur on Food Network- it is a Gruyere cheese and ham sandwich in a bechamel and cooked under the broiler. I do not know if they use the same method. The Croque Madame is the same with a fried egg on top. The Masion Marcel version did differ here as it was a scrambled egg inside the sandwich. Masion Marcel might be doing it the traditional way and I just saw it with the fried egg.) I had a Nutella latte, for me it was not worth the extra calories. The regular Americano was equally enjoyable. My husband had the matching latte and said it was excellent. He had the Maple Bacon sandwich with egg. Each entrée came with a mixed green salad in a wonderful citrus vinaigrette. Coming back for the Tea for Two or the daily Quiche. It looks like there is parking lot that I will be checking out as well.
